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add Api 24 in CI #6

Closed
wants to merge 135 commits into from
Closed

Add Api 24 in CI #6

wants to merge 135 commits into from

Conversation

Jaehwa-Noh
Copy link
Owner

No description provided.

SimonMarquis and others added 30 commits November 21, 2023 19:12
Bumps androidx.activity:activity-compose from 1.8.0 to 1.8.2.

---
updated-dependencies:
- dependency-name: androidx.activity:activity-compose
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Change-Id: I838b81bf8e7fd7cb135f422653a8d8041829b28b
Change-Id: I6742d5e221f86a019f44d3e623609bf76d2a3a2a
Change-Id: Ib1bbe4ad0d823c632d387587aa55c5eeb39e4b8d
Change-Id: Ibf93c1b65250e6527e34bc90602c1b1001b2df46
…i/NiaAppScreenSizesScreenshotTests.kt

Co-authored-by: Alex Vanyo <[email protected]>
* main: (37 commits)
  Disable animations of instrumented tests (android#1167)
  Bump gradle/wrapper-validation-action from 1 to 2
  Remove unused release variable. Fixes android#1231
  Apply Composable Parameter Ordering Guidelines
  Remove kotlinx-coroutines-guava dependency from :sync:work
  Add explicit guava-android dependency for :sync:work
  Extract ScreenshotHelper to separate testing module
  Update AGP to 8.3.0
  Remove Insert function - Insert is only used in test. - Upsert do same thing as Insert.
  🤖 Updates baselines for Dependency Guard
  Bump the kotlin-ksp-compose group with 6 updates
  🤖 Updates baselines for Dependency Guard
  Bump hilt from 2.50 to 2.51
  Bump com.google.truth:truth from 1.1.5 to 1.4.2
  Move java to kotlin folder.
  Remove disk usage testing
  Figuring out what is using 66Gb in the runner
  Dpm
  Improve converting to kotlin timezone
  Use trySend multiple times
  ...

Change-Id: If3f564108d42675ba55ef242f0d06f04aff45c4a
…hViewModel

- Remove GetSearchContentsCountUseCase.
- Remove GetSearchContentsCountUseCase from SearchViewModel.
- Remove GetSearchContentsCountUseCase from SearchViewModelTest.

Fixes android#1283
Change-Id: I5b1d7963e623832a766900aa74ef1085aac0cacc
Change-Id: Icd7005ec38495a1a4bc6f1594f70a2c1228538ab
Change-Id: I48bb3c26ef02d6302cb7caabcaa17d5b4659031a
This reverts commit a5be299.
Change-Id: I3b1e19dedd238ec96bd8debee5fcbcc91bc25094
Bumps `androidxMacroBenchmark` from 1.2.2 to 1.2.3.

Updates `androidx.benchmark:benchmark-macro-junit4` from 1.2.2 to 1.2.3

Updates `androidx.baselineprofile` from 1.2.2 to 1.2.3

---
updated-dependencies:
- dependency-name: androidx.benchmark:benchmark-macro-junit4
  dependency-type: direct:production
  update-type: version-update:semver-patch
- dependency-name: androidx.baselineprofile
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Bumps [app.cash.turbine:turbine](https://github.com/cashapp/turbine) from 1.0.0 to 1.1.0.
- [Release notes](https://github.com/cashapp/turbine/releases)
- [Changelog](https://github.com/cashapp/turbine/blob/trunk/CHANGELOG.md)
- [Commits](cashapp/turbine@1.0.0...1.1.0)

---
updated-dependencies:
- dependency-name: app.cash.turbine:turbine
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Bumps `protobuf` from 3.25.2 to 4.26.0.

Updates `com.google.protobuf:protobuf-kotlin-lite` from 3.25.2 to 4.26.0

Updates `com.google.protobuf:protoc` from 3.25.2 to 4.26.0
- [Release notes](https://github.com/protocolbuffers/protobuf/releases)
- [Changelog](https://github.com/protocolbuffers/protobuf/blob/main/protobuf_release.bzl)
- [Commits](https://github.com/protocolbuffers/protobuf/commits)

---
updated-dependencies:
- dependency-name: com.google.protobuf:protobuf-kotlin-lite
  dependency-type: direct:production
  update-type: version-update:semver-major
- dependency-name: com.google.protobuf:protoc
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<[email protected]>
Bumps [com.dropbox.dependency-guard](https://github.com/dropbox/dependency-guard) from 0.4.3 to 0.5.0.
- [Release notes](https://github.com/dropbox/dependency-guard/releases)
- [Changelog](https://github.com/dropbox/dependency-guard/blob/main/CHANGELOG.md)
- [Commits](dropbox/dependency-guard@0.4.3...0.5.0)

---
updated-dependencies:
- dependency-name: com.dropbox.dependency-guard
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Bumps `accompanist` from 0.32.0 to 0.34.0.

Updates `com.google.accompanist:accompanist-permissions` from 0.32.0 to 0.34.0
- [Release notes](https://github.com/google/accompanist/releases)
- [Commits](google/accompanist@v0.32.0...v0.34.0)

Updates `com.google.accompanist:accompanist-testharness` from 0.32.0 to 0.34.0
- [Release notes](https://github.com/google/accompanist/releases)
- [Commits](google/accompanist@v0.32.0...v0.34.0)

---
updated-dependencies:
- dependency-name: com.google.accompanist:accompanist-permissions
  dependency-type: direct:production
  update-type: version-update:semver-minor
- dependency-name: com.google.accompanist:accompanist-testharness
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
alexvanyo and others added 14 commits May 22, 2024 13:37
Bumps `androidxComposeAlpha` from 1.7.0-alpha08 to 1.7.0-beta01.

Updates `androidx.compose.foundation:foundation` from 1.7.0-alpha08 to 1.7.0-beta01

Updates `androidx.compose.ui:ui-test-junit4` from 1.7.0-alpha08 to 1.7.0-beta01

---
updated-dependencies:
- dependency-name: androidx.compose.foundation:foundation
  dependency-type: direct:production
  update-type: version-update:semver-patch
- dependency-name: androidx.compose.ui:ui-test-junit4
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Change-Id: I0e658d0f311fe0dd71b8cc31f0a678c6bf02712b
…dxComposeAlpha-1.7.0-beta01

Bump androidxComposeAlpha from 1.7.0-alpha08 to 1.7.0-beta01
…a-01

Update material3-adaptive to beta01
…orkaround

Fix state loss with workaround
* 🚧 Kotlin 2.0.0-Beta4

* Testing useKSP2 useK2Uast

* KSP 2.0.0-Beta4-1.0.19

* Update lint 8.4.0-alpha13

* 2.0.0-Beta5

* Lint 8.5.0-alpha02

* Update libs.versions.toml

* Update libs.versions.toml

* 🤖 Updates baselines for Dependency Guard

* KSP `2.0.0-Beta5-1.0.20`

* 2.0.0-RC1

* lint 8.5.0-alpha06

* Kotlin 2.0.0-RC2

* Lint 8.5.0-alpha07

* Fix missing imports

* Migrate from deprecated `kotlinOptions` to `composeCompiler`

* Kotlin 2.0.0-RC3 and AGP 8.6.0-alpha01

* Kotlin 2.0.0 & KSP 2.0.0-1.0.21

* Add `.kotlin` directory to `.gitignore`

* Migrate from deprecated kotlinOptions to compilerOptions

* Restore main workflow

* Migrate from deprecated kotlinOptions to compilerOptions

* Restore relative directories for Compose compiler metrics & reports

---------

Co-authored-by: Don Turner <[email protected]>
@Jaehwa-Noh Jaehwa-Noh self-assigned this Jun 6, 2024
Copy link

github-actions bot commented Jun 6, 2024

Combined test coverage report

Overall Project 41.38% -1.18% 🍏
Files changed 61.46% 🍏

Module Coverage
search 62.75% 🍏
data 59.74% -5.43%
topic 49.89% -0.41%
work 38.11% 🍏
network 38.01% -2.03%
database 34.53% 🍏
designsystem 32.89% -2.89%
ui 32.41% 🍏
app 30.18% -0.88% 🍏
Files
Module File Coverage
search SearchViewModel.kt 62.97% 🍏
SearchScreen.kt 62.91% 🍏
data SyncUtilities.kt 83.76% 🍏
ConnectivityManagerNetworkMonitor.kt 0% -60.66%
topic TopicNavigation.kt 21.71% -8.55%
work StubSyncSubscriber.kt 33.33% 🍏
network JvmUnitTestDemoAssetManager.kt 78.95% 🍏
DemoNiaNetworkDataSource.kt 58.97% -5.64%
NetworkModule.kt 0% -7.32%
database DatabaseModule.kt 0% 🍏
DaosModule.kt 0% 🍏
designsystem NiaIcons.kt 80.22% 🍏
Chip.kt 63.76% 🍏
Navigation.kt 15.88% -22.13%
ui NewsResourceCard.kt 71.98% 🍏
app Interests2PaneViewModel.kt 100% 🍏
NiaAppState.kt 94.82% 🍏
InterestsListDetailScreen.kt 93.64% -1.9% 🍏
NiaApp.kt 89.93% -5.93% 🍏
MainActivity.kt 81.1% -0.45% 🍏

Change-Id: Idf1d4efb118b225cf0e0dd7443efbfa54fb191d5
Change-Id: I44dbd0c98902a9d5940f5a2a3cdacab8799a50ca
…nto api-24

Change-Id: I969897ebe8a875ca759f0b064890825c4e8809bc
Change-Id: Ie61c59804720d37e9dffed68bf1726a850a6b18b
Change-Id: Ib25cb71e8eefb01176bd872beb89e0fa70db7673
Change-Id: I83b440a16574ed036d34b9134e7c537fab976a5d
Change-Id: I42368ec663d688ddab3ee0610d21ffbb636ae3d6
Change-Id: I38889a33c5745322a5ef576c377f133865878715
Change-Id: I3dee95ef2cc6fe224f94592f2cba889c0c488481
…nto api-24

Change-Id: I9fabfd7f13d75c4fcc467210a3337eb2aa3ab108
@Jaehwa-Noh
Copy link
Owner Author

Test done.

@Jaehwa-Noh Jaehwa-Noh closed this Jul 3,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.